Quarterback Carousel: Big Names on the Move?
Quarterbacks are the heartbeat of any NFL franchise, and several are rumored to be on the trading block this year.
Justin Fields: A Fresh Start Ahead?
After a rollercoaster tenure with the Chicago Bears, Justin Fields is once again at the center of trade rumors. Reports suggest multiple teams, including the Tampa Bay Buccaneers and New England Patriots, have shown interest in acquiring the dual-threat quarterback. If Fields is moved, it would mark a significant chapter in the Bears’ rebuilding efforts and possibly pave the way for a new rookie QB to take the reins.
Kyler Murray and the Cardinals’ Crossroads
Arizona’s front office remains noncommittal about Kyler Murray's long-term role. Rumblings around the league indicate that the Cardinals may be open to trading him in exchange for draft picks and younger assets. This could trigger a chain reaction involving multiple franchises, especially teams like the Raiders or Broncos looking to revamp their offense.
Wide Receivers: A Hot Market for 2025
Tee Higgins: A Price Too High for Cincinnati?
After failing to reach a long-term agreement, Tee Higgins has become one of the hottest names in NFL trade rumors 2025. The Bengals are reportedly fielding calls, with teams like the Detroit Lions and Carolina Panthers seen as potential suitors. While Higgins remains a key weapon in Cincinnati’s offense, a trade could provide cap relief and future draft leverage.
Brandon Aiyuk: Rising Star, Rising Stock
The 49ers are in a cap-tight situation, and Brandon Aiyuk’s breakout performance in 2024 makes him both valuable and expensive. If San Francisco chooses not to meet his extension demands, look for teams such as the Steelers or Giants to step in with strong trade offers.
Defense Wins Championships: But Who’s Willing to Trade?
Brian Burns: Is Carolina Ready to Rebuild?
Edge rusher Brian Burns continues to draw interest around the league. Though the Panthers have resisted trading him in the past, whispers suggest the team may finally be open to a deal. Burns could fetch a first-round pick and more from a contending team desperate for pass-rushing prowess — like the Ravens or Chiefs.
Jalen Ramsey: One Last Move?
Despite being one of the league's elite cornerbacks, Ramsey’s name keeps popping up in trade chatter. With Miami balancing cap issues and a need for offensive upgrades, moving Ramsey could provide the flexibility they need. Don’t be surprised if Dallas or Buffalo comes knocking.

Salary Caps and Future Drafts: The New Chess Game
Unlike previous years, the 2025 season is marked by a perfect storm of increased salary cap space and a particularly deep upcoming draft class. This means franchises are more willing to part with veterans in exchange for future assets.
